    In this role, you will be responsible for the installation, operation, testing, and maintenance of protection and control devices and related equipment. This includes, but is not limited to, digital and electromechanical relays, intelligent electronic devices, Station Disturbance Recorders (SDR), digital fault recorders (DFR), oscillographs, event recorders, RTUs, and station SCADA systems. You will also handle statistical load metering, telemetering, and transducers, as well as install, maintain, and operate all power line carriers (PLC), tone, pilot wire, fiber, and associated P&C communications equipment.

     

    You will respond to emergency call-outs and coordinate the prompt restoration of service to customers as needed. This description serves as a guideline and does not limit the scope of work or supervision under varying operational conditions.

    Job Description

    What You'll Do:

    + Assist in the performance of acceptance and installation tests on protection, control, and measurement devices and associated equipment in stations.

    + Test protection &control devices and equipment periodically and as required.

    + Calibrate protection & control devices and equipment on a pre-established schedule and as required.

    + Assist with diagnosis of trouble, mis-operation, or damage of equipment and assist with corrective action to affect repair and prevent recurrence.

    + Operate a computer device to test, calibrate, and retrieve data from protection & control and devices.

    + Assist in the installation, maintenance, and operation of all power line carriers, station SCADA, and associated communications equipment or cables as assigned.

    + Perform switching under direct supervision of qualified personnel following direction of the proper operating authority.

    + Assist in the installation, maintenance, and operation of any new and added equipment or systems as assigned.

    + Maintain test equipment and automotive equipment in good working order so that work can be performed safely and efficiently anywhere throughout the System.

    + Prepare and maintain accurate records, reports and drawings as required.

    + Assist employees of equal or higher classification.

    + Perform all duties in accordance with the Company's safety rules and operating regulations, NERC and environmental compliance, and practices.

    + Perform similar or less skilled work as assigned.
